1602 Goliad Road, San Antonio, Texas
234.4 miles away from La Paloma, Texas
5667 Old Pearsall Road, San Antonio, Texas
235.4 miles away from La Paloma, Texas
1201 West Malone Avenue, San Antonio, Texas
236.6 miles away from La Paloma, Texas
211 North Park Boulevard, San Antonio, Texas
237.2 miles away from La Paloma, Texas
1619 Iowa Street, San Antonio, Texas
237.4 miles away from La Paloma, Texas
1600 Saltillo Street, San Antonio, Texas
238.4 miles away from La Paloma, Texas
1336 San Fernando Street, San Antonio, Texas
238.7 miles away from La Paloma, Texas